Airlines and what to expect
Neither Wizz Air nor LOT Polish Airlines flies Katowice to Geneva non-stop, so every option here involves at least one change. Wizz Air is the low-cost pick: a bare ticket with a small cabin bag, and everything else — checked luggage, seat selection, priority boarding — added at a price. LOT Polish Airlines is the full-service option, usually routing through Warsaw, with a checked bag and onboard refreshments included in the fare and a single ticket covering the whole journey. That difference matters most if you are checking a bag or travelling with skis: on Wizz Air the extras can push the total up, while on LOT the connection is protected if the first leg is delayed.
Arriving — Geneva
Geneva International sits a short ride from the city centre — a train, bus or taxi gets you downtown in minutes rather than hours. The airport has its own rail station with frequent services to the main station, plus buses and hotel shuttles from the terminals. Since you arrive on a connecting itinerary, your bag is usually checked through, but confirm that at the Katowice desk. Switzerland is not in the European Union, so keep your passport ready for the border, and remember that the city sits on the French border — some cheaper accommodation is actually across it.
